Geoffrey He

Thanks everyone for joining us on today's call. China's new housing market experienced demand growth in transactions for the full year 2020, and a sharp decline at the beginning of the year due to the COVID-19 epidemic was followed by a substantial recovery later in the year.

As developers increasingly recognized the importance of digital marketing, our online advertising services saw strong growth, while our e-commerce services turned in a steady performance. We continue to promote our digital marketing capabilities and develop innovative tools on our online transaction platform in the fourth quarter.

Our content production systems are getting stronger as we continue to adopt AI technologies to generate real-time informative content. And our multiple channel networking operating or MCN model is becoming wider and deeper, generating more traffic and a better user service conversion rate.

All of these factors will help drive the long-term growth of both our online advertising and e-commerce businesses. In the fourth quarter, we held a series of successful online promotions, including our Double 11 and Double 12 to 10 billion subsidy promotions our online – our live broadcasting festival for primary and secondary brokers and our annual gala award ceremony for China's property-related industry.

These promotions and activities further enhanced our brand recognition and boosted our media influence. Meanwhile, thanks to our top-down approach, our industry coverage further improved.

Among China's top 100 developers, we have reached a strategic agreement with over 80 developers in the first quarter. In 2020, we held a total of eight well-received promotional events, kicking off with our online sales office during the Chinese Spring Festival.

These activities helped us to make – to take the advertising service to the next level and supported steady growth for our e-commerce services, significantly improving our industry coverage and overall service level. In 2021, leveraging our strategic cooperation with Alibaba and E-House, we will seize new opportunities in digital marketing through our new advertising and e-commerce services and ramp up our business scale.

We will continue to optimize our Amoeba operating system base management model, increase our efforts in attracting top talents, improve management and operational efficiency and increase profit margins to provide a solid foundation for our future growth. Li-Lan Cheng

Thank you, Geoffrey. Good morning and good evening, everyone.

For the fourth quarter of 2020, we recorded total revenues of $230.4 million, a 2% increase from the same quarter of 2019. Our e-commerce services revenues for this quarter decreased by 8% to $170.1 million, as a result of a decrease in the number of discount coupons redeemed and the increase in the average price per discount coupons redeemed.

E-commerce services contributed 74% of our total revenues this quarter. Our online advertising services revenues for this quarter increased by 43% to $60.1 million, as a result of an increase in property developers' demand for online advertising.

Online advertising services contributed 26% of our total revenues this quarter. Our listing services revenues for this quarter decreased by 19% to $0.2 million from the same quarter last year, as a result of a decrease in demand from secondary real estate brokers.

Our cost of sales for this quarter increased by 34% to $17.8 million from the same quarter last year, primarily due to increased cost of advertising resources purchased from media platforms related to our online advertising business. Our selling, general and administrative expenses decreased by 1% to $202.6 million from the same quarter last year.

The decrease was primarily due to decreased labor costs, partially offset by increased advertising expenses related to promotional activities for the period of 2020. Income from operations was $10.1 million for the fourth quarter of 2020, an increase of 12% from the same quarter of 2019.

Net income attributable to Leju shareholders was $6.1 million for the fourth quarter of 2020, an increase of 36% from the same quarter of 2019. Non-GAAP income from operations was $13.4 million from the fourth quarter of 2020, a decrease of 4% from the same quarter of 2019.

Non-GAAP net income attributable to Leju shareholders was $8.8 million for the fourth quarter of 2020, relatively flat compared to the same quarter of 2019. For the full year 2020, we recorded $719.5 million in total revenues, a 4% increase from last year, from 2019.

Our e-commerce revenues were $547.9 million for the full year 2020, a slight increase from 2019, as a result of an increase in the number of discount coupons redeemed partially offset by a decrease in the average price per discount coupon redeemed. E-commerce services contributed 76% of total revenues for the full year 2020.

Our online advertising revenues, contributing 24% of our total revenues, increased by 19% to $170.8 million for the full year 2020, due to an increase in property developers' demand for online advertising; while our listing revenues decreased by 48% to $0.8 million as a result of a decrease in demand from secondary real estate brokers for the full year 2020. Income from operations was $24.1 million for 2020, an increase of 36% from 2019.

Net income attributable to Leju shareholders was $19.3 million for 2020, an increase of 68% from 2019. Non-GAAP income from operations was $38.3 million for 2020, an increase of 13% from 2019.

Non-GAAP net income attributable to Leju shareholders was $30.7 million for 2020, an increase of 25% from 2019. As of December 31, 2020, our cash and cash equivalents and restricted cash balance, was $285.7 million.

Our net cash flows provided by operating activities for the fourth quarter of 2020 were $11.8 million, mainly attributable to non-GAAP net income of $9.9 million, a decrease in amounts due from related parties of $8.6 million, a decrease of deferred tax assets of $11.1 million, partially offset by a decrease in amounts due to related parties of $16.3 million. Looking ahead, we estimate that our 2021 total revenues will be approximately between $755 million to $790 million, which represents an increase of approximately 5% to 10% from last year -- from this year.

Please note that this forecast reflects our current and primary -- preliminary view, which is subject to change. This concludes our prepared remarks.

Unidentified Analyst

[Foreign Language] I'll translate in English. So, thank you for taking my question.

My question would be in the balance sheet, I see the customer deposit number and the advance from customers number changed quite a bit. Could you help us understand from a business context how the numbers changed?

Thank you very much.

Li-Lan Cheng

Okay. This is Li-Lan, I'll answer that question.

Yeah, these are two -- actually the name sounds similar. So that's probably the confusing part.

Customer deposit here in this item customer means developers that's our developer clients. And this is a deposit we made, we paid to these developers that's why it's on the asset side.

So it's -- for some of our e-commerce projects we actually pay an advanced deposit to win the project. And then once we finish they pay us back.

So it happens to a small minority of our projects usually involves a large chunk of units. And we see -- when we view the project brings another economics to justify this kind of commitment.

Deposit from customers is -- here the customer means our home buyers. So it's a retail individual home buyer.

And so this represents amount they pay to participate in our e-commerce activities. They buy the discount coupon but there may be a time gap between when they buy the coupon and when they convert it into a housing purchase contract before we can recognize the revenue.

So that's the portion that's called deposit by customers. So these are two very different things and they have different dynamics.

Unidentified Analyst

Thank you. If I may ask on a subsequent one, is there a reason for the change?

Because it seems quite startling, quite a bigger change.

Li-Lan Cheng

Well, the customer deposit, it's not surprising for that to fluctuate quite a lot because like I said it's -- in any given year or given quarter it involves a relatively small number of projects. But the individual amount could be pretty big.

So you can be -- we're talking about on the order of tens of millions of RMB or even over RMB 100 million for a single project. So when one project starts if we decide to pay or when the amount gets returned that can result in a fairly substantial fluctuation from quarter-to-quarter, whereas deposit from customers usually shouldn't fluctuate that much because there's always a time gap between them paying deposit and converting to purchase.

Unless there is a -- in highly unusual cases where a small number of large-scale projects launch a very concentrated marketing campaign and we may have a large number of customers concerting in buying or paying for coupons within a very short period of time. And if it so happens that a quarter ends before they convert, then you may see a fluctuation from quarter-to-quarter, but that's normal with that kind of fluctuation.
